    Fun fact: Idina Menzel audition for tangled but the directors thought she was just too powerful for the dainty Rapunzal so they saved her for a future project. So she was one of the first people that was thought of for the role of Elsa solely for the power ballads

    Sad Fact: The voice actress for a Cinderella, Ilene Woods suffered from Alzheimer’s and forgot that she even voiced Cinderella, and this song. But, the nurses who took care of her actually played this song and she loved it and was most comforted by it, and she didn’t know who sang it. That honestly makes me want to cry...

      They did model the animation on the vocalists in early Disney movies. They also had them act out scenes live to give the animators life model sources for their work.

I didn't realize they were already modeling them after the voice actors on the earlier films, especially modeling them that closely. It makes sense, since it gives them a reference of what somebody really does look like when they're singing that song or speaking the other parts.
      * Disclaimer/side note: I realize some of the newer characters were modeled as sort of a composite of several people -- including the voice actors, but also other people. For example, Ariel was modeled not only after Jodi Benson, but also Sherri Stoner (I think she was the primary reference) and Alyssa Milano (obviously, at the age she was at the time).
